We are sure you will be aware that Harrow Council has suspended the start of the major works on Petts Hill Bridge for two months while they try and negotiate funding for complete bridge replacement. We believe that we should now make every effort to support Harrow and to this end we are:

1. Arranging a NORTHOLT QUESTION TIME at PETTS HILL PRIMARY SCHOOL
NEWMARKET AVENUE ON THURSDAY 21ST APRIL STARTING AT 8.00 PM.
Invited guests include: Tony Mc Nulty MP Harrow East & Senior Transport Minister, Steve Pound MP (Ealing North) Gareth Thomas MP Harrow West, Leaders of Ealing & Harrow Councils, Ward Councillors: Roxeth, North Greenford and Mandeville Wards, The Metropolitan Police. Prospective Parliamentary Candidates for Ealing North.

Questions from the floor on any Community Matter affecting Northolt

2. Collecting signatures on a petition to Harrow Council fully supporting their negotiations and making it quite clear that there will be NO UNDERPASSES AT PETTS HILL BRIDGE

We are sorry that this is the first Northolt News for a while but would assure you that we have been very busy on your behalf in relation to the Bridge Project. We have attended every possible Council meeting at Harrow and Ealing and made representations. We have made and had accepted two formal complaints to the Local Government Ombudsman regarding the whole process of the project. As well as this the Audit Commission is investigating our complaint about the financial aspects of best value. Also we are pursuing the problem of residents receiving penalty notices through entering the bus lanes to get to their homes. The use of soil from cemeteries to stop vehicles mounting the grass verges. Road rage of drivers waiting to go through the diversion. The lack of pedestrian assistance to cross Petts Hill. Our biggest hurdle has been getting a response from Network Rail who own the bridge, now that we have they say its good for another 10-20 years (have a look at the brickwork) and do not see why they should contribute anything other than a coat of paint on the existing bridge.


Despite all this we believe there is still a chance of complete bridge replacement but we need to show those concerned our support for this
